Maxim Integrated MAX4125ESA+ Low-Power, High-Speed Operational Amplifier
The MAX4125ESA+ from Maxim Integrated is a high-performance, low-power operational amplifier that is designed to deliver high-speed operation with minimal power consumption. This operational amplifier is a suitable choice for a wide range of applications, including portable and battery-powered devices, as well as communication systems and video processing equipment.
With its single-supply voltage ranging from +2.7V to +11V, or dual supplies of ±1.35V to ±5.5V, the MAX4125ESA+ provides designers with flexibility in various circuit designs. The device features a high slew rate of 600V/µs and a gain-bandwidth product of 200MHz, making it ideal for high-speed signal conditioning, filtering, and amplification tasks.
The MAX4125ESA+ boasts a low differential gain and phase error, which is crucial for video and other precision applications. Its low input bias current and low input offset voltage ensure accurate signal amplification with minimal error, thereby preserving signal integrity. Furthermore, the device has a low input voltage noise of 7nV/√Hz, which makes it an excellent choice for sensitive audio and instrumentation applications.
This operational amplifier is available in a compact 8-pin SOIC package, making it suitable for space-constrained applications. The MAX4125ESA+ also features an output short-circuit current limit and thermal shutdown for added protection, ensuring reliable performance under various operating conditions.
